I think the price sensitivity comes from who pay for the fare.

Most people who fly on J especially on long haul, most likely is being paid by company. Hence time is more important.

When SQ introduce SIN-EWR nonstop, it sheds 4 hours which is 8 hours both way (1 working day).

If you pay from your own pocket, typically you will be able to tolerate longer journey if it makes significant savings.
I fly between SIN-NYC 3-4 times a year. Given this is personal travel, I pay for these flights myself.

Worth noting that it's not only the duration of the journey that matters, but also departure and arrival times.

For example, just booked SQ in J JFK-FRA-SIN for next month, as the departure time maximises my day in NY and I arrive in SIN in time for a day in the office.
